The CRA recommends using their calculator to determine your home office … Web15 de jan. de 2024 · Individuals resident in Ontario on December 31, 2024 with taxable income in excess of $20,000 must pay the Ontario Health Premium. The premium ranges from $nil to $900 depending on the individual's taxable income, with the top premium being payable by individuals with taxable income in excess of $200,599. 6.
